The concentration in Portuguese and Brazilian Studies acquaints students with the Portuguese language and the Portuguese-speaking world's diverse cultures, histories, literatures, and societies, covering regions from Brazil and Portugal to Lusophone Africa and Asia, exploring their rich complexities, global connections, and unique perspectives through art, politics, and daily life.


Courses Taken for Concentration Credit

Concentrators in Portuguese take twelve courses (48 units, each course equals 4 units). 
Honors concentrators take fourteen courses (56 units).

Any substitution for equivalent courses below must be approved by the Advisor for Portuguese and Brazilian Studies or the Director of Undergraduate Studies.

Courses taken for concentration credit may not be taken Pass/Fail (with the exception of an approved First-Year Seminar).
